I believe they stopped due to it taking up more time that it was worth economically and also affected camo patterns (mechs with special geo had to have camo patterns adapted specifically for them). In the end wasnt worth the time.

The ACH got thigh pads and a hood thing. You'll see it more clearly if you switch camo - the special geometry just turns grey.
The Crab got spikes on the claws and different shoulders (they're more squared off).
